Jerusalem, June 1 (EFE/EPA) - (Image: Pablo Duer / Atef Safadi) A heavy police presence of more than 2,000 officers flanked the tense LGBTI pride march in Jerusalem today, attended by nearly 35,000 people. It was met with smaller but vocal protests from far-right, religious, and homophobic groups. Edited by Alejandro Navarro Bustamante Voiceover: Claudia Escandell
